
How Computer Technology Has Changed Our Lives
Computer technology is the term which refers to the use of computer devices in accomplishing a certain task. Computer technology really has evolved from the day it was invented. Today, there are now a lot of applications that we can do with the help of this type of technology – from communication, banking, transportation, shopping, and even doing our house chores; computer technology has revolutionized the way we do things making our lives more comfortable and more convenient to live in.
Before, if we like to purchase something we have no choice but to go to the nearest supermarket or grocery store even if it is far but today with the help of computer technology specifically the internet, we are now able to purchase a lot of stuff over the internet. In other words, all we need is a computer that is connected to the internet and mode of payment to purchase something off the web.
Banking is somehow connected to the way we shop for things since with the help of technology; we are now able to manage our financial accounts without having to visit the bank. Yes, this is possible since all you need is a computer and internet connection to manage your bank account and do all the things that you want – except of course to withdraw money (but you can transfer funds from your bank account to your ATM account and withdraw the money in any ATM near you).
Communication is actually among the most important contributions of technology that has changed the way we live our lives. Communicating to our loved ones especially those who are in other countries is expensive since you need to purchase a call card and then dial the number before you are able to talk with your loved ones for few minutes. But today, with the help of the internet, you can now talk to your loved ones whenever and wherever they are unlimited.
